António José da Serra Gomes , 2nd Count and 1st Marquis of Penafiel (born August 30, 1819 in Maranhão , Brazil , † December 30, 1891 in Berlin , Germany ) was an important Portuguese diplomat . For a long time he was the envoy of Portugal in Berlin and head of the delegation for Portugal at the Congo Conference in Berlin.

Life

António, Marquês de Penafiel , was born in Brazil to António José Gomes, Conde de Penafiel and Dona Carlota Joaquina de Serra Freire.

He married in 1861. In 1869 he became the first holder of the title of Marquês de Penafiel . In 1880 he was sent by the king to the Portuguese envoy for Prussia in Berlin. There he was in office until his death.

He received high awards, such as the Christ Cross, the Order of the Prince of Hohenzollern and others.

He was also head of the Portuguese delegation to the famous Congo Conference in Berlin in 1884 and 1885, which was supposed to regulate colonial affairs between the great powers in Africa once and for all.

The highly respected diplomat died in Berlin in 1891.
